Output 8d6fcac1c33a2194ec14870a5a4e52b2a6255f655f8d628dfde7baaf3c7654d8:34

value
267742
script pubkey
OP_0 OP_PUSHBYTES_20 b05c140819af310532ca8c687d1557c12c50e411
address
bc1qkpwpgzqe4ucs2vk23358692hcyk9peq3snkxuy
transaction
8d6fcac1c33a2194ec14870a5a4e52b2a6255f655f8d628dfde7baaf3c7654d8
confirmations
68908
spent
true